To the Contrary season 23 episode 35 is titled "Becoming Papa: Fathers Key to Gender Justice." This episode focuses on the importance of fathers in promoting gender equality and how they can play a critical role in breaking harmful stereotypes about gender roles.

Throughout the episode, a panel of experts discuss the impact of fatherhood on gender justice and how fathers can be powerful agents of change. From advocating for equal pay to challenging toxic masculinity, fathers can help build a more equitable society for all.

The show also examines the challenges that fathers face in today's world, such as balancing work and family responsibilities. The panel shares their own experiences as fathers and offer advice on how to navigate these challenges.

Additionally, the episode features interviews with fathers who have had a transformative impact on their families and communities. From teaching their daughters to assert themselves to speaking out against gender-based violence, these fathers share how they are working to create a better world for their children.

Overall, "Becoming Papa: Fathers Key to Gender Justice" is a thought-provoking and insightful discussion about the important role that fathers play in promoting gender equality. It offers practical advice and inspiring examples of how fathers can make a positive impact in their families and communities.
